我已将this倒计时脚本修改为每天下午4:20倒计时。我试图创建一个显示倒计时的Google Chrome应用。 javascript应该用剩下的时间替换id为“note”的段落标记。它在我用chrome加载页面时有效,但在加载扩展时不起作用。例如,如果我把:
<p id="note">asdf</a>
我只得到文字“asdf”,但是当我打开html文件时,我得到了倒计时。
这是manifest.json文件:
{
"name": "My First Extension",
"version": "1.0",
"manifest_version": 2,
"description": "The first extension that I made.",
"browser_action": {
"default_icon": "icon.png",
"default_popup": "popup.html"
}
}
这是popup.html代码:
<html>
<head>
<title>4:20PM Countdown</title>
<!-- Our CSS stylesheet file -->
<link rel="stylesheet" href="http://fonts.googleapis.com/css?family=Open+Sans+Condensed:300" />
<link rel="stylesheet" href="http://treesmoke.com/cd/assets/css/styles.css" />
<link rel="stylesheet" href="http://treesmoke.com/cd/assets/countdown/jquery.countdown.css" />
</head>
<body>
<p id="note">asdf</p>
<!-- JavaScript includes -->
<script type="text/javascript" src="http://code.jquery.com/jquery-1.7.1.min.js"></script>
<script type="text/javascript" src="http://treesmoke.com/cd/assets/countdown/jquery.countdown.js"></script>
<script type="text/javascript" src="http://treesmoke.com/cd/assets/js/script.js"></script>
</body>
</html>
Here's popup.html页面,显示脚本有效。
谢谢你们,如果我不能让它发挥作用,那就没什么大不了的了。我感到很无聊,决定稍微学习一下。
编辑:我的网页的主要问题是,当我不得不在本地进行操作时,我尝试从互联网上加载javascript和css。现在它有效。